The Ush ( Ukrainian Уж ) is a right tributary of the Prypiat in Ukraine .
The Ush has its source in the Zhytomyr Oblast . Shortly before its mouth below the city of Chornobyl in the Kiev Oblast , the Weresna (Вересна) flows towards it from the right. A little later the Pripyat flows into the Dnepr . The mouth is already in the area of the Kiev reservoir .
The Usch has a length of 256 km. It drains an area of 8080 km². The Ush is mainly fed by the snowmelt . The mean discharge 16 km above the mouth is 24.7 m³ / s. The river usually freezes between November and the first half of February. Between March and mid-April it becomes ice-free again.
